๐Ÿฅ˜ Ingredients

16 items
  • 2 pieces Chicken breasts
  • 2 tablespoons Olive oil
  • 1 teaspoon Chili powder
  • 1 teaspoon Ground cumin
  • 0.5 teaspoon Garlic powder
  • 1 teaspoon Paprika
  • 1 teaspoon Salt
  • 0.5 teaspoon Black pepper
  • 1 tablespoon Lime juice
  • 1 cup Lettuce (shredded)
  • 1 medium Tomato (diced)
  • 0.25 cup Red onion (thinly sliced)
  • 0.5 cup Shredded cheddar cheese
  • 1 medium Avocado (diced)
  • 0.25 cup Sour cream
  • 4 pieces Tortillas (large flour)

๐Ÿ“ Instructions

12 steps
1

Begin by preparing the chicken. Pat the chicken breasts dry and cut them into thin strips.

2

In a small bowl, combine chili powder, ground cumin, garlic powder, paprika, salt, and black pepper.

3

In a large skillet, heat olive oil over medium heat. Add the chicken strips and sprinkle the spice mixture evenly over them. Stir to coat the chicken.

4

Cook the chicken strips for 6-8 minutes, stirring occasionally, until they are fully cooked and slightly browned. Add the lime juice during the last minute of cooking. Set the chicken aside.

5

Prepare the vegetables by chopping the lettuce, dicing the tomato and avocado, and thinly slicing the red onion.

6

Warm the tortillas slightly in the microwave or on a skillet to make them pliable.

7

To assemble the wraps, lay a warmed tortilla flat and spread a small spoonful of sour cream in the center.

8

Layer with shredded lettuce, diced tomato, red onion slices, shredded cheddar cheese, and diced avocado.

9

Top the vegetables with a portion of the cooked chicken strips.

10

Fold the sides of the tortilla inward, then roll it tightly from the bottom to form a wrap.

11

Repeat the process for the remaining tortillas.

12

Serve the wraps immediately with a side of salsa or tortilla chips, if desired.
